flag A federal jury orders Trump to pay $83.3 million in damages to Carroll for sexual assault and defamation.

flag A federal jury has determined that former US President Donald Trump must pay $83.3 million in damages to writer E. Jean Carroll, who accused him of sexual assault and defamation. flag The jury awarded Carroll $65 million in punitive damages, in addition to $7.3 million in compensatory damages. flag This marks the first federal court verdict against Trump as he campaigns for his return to the White House.
